Selling on Cdiscount: the essentials in 30 seconds

Cdiscount is France’s leading independent marketplace: 19 million unique visitors per month, 7 million active customers, and 2 million subscribers to the Cdiscount à Volonté loyalty program, who buy 4–5× more often than average shoppers.

To sell there you must be a registered professional seller (private individuals are excluded), pay a subscription of €39.99/month excl. VAT (no commitment, unlimited listings), and a commission of 5–20% depending on category, calculated on the price including VAT and shipping. Payouts arrive by bank transfer every 10 days on average.

Unlike Amazon, Cdiscount accepts nearly every product type — from electronics to groceries — and seller competition is significantly lower. For a Shopify or WooCommerce merchant expanding into France, it is usually the second French channel to activate and the fastest to become profitable.

Become a Cdiscount seller in 4 steps

From preparing your documents to your first sale — allow a few days for account validation.

Step 1

Prepare your documents

Company registration extract less than 3 months old (KBIS in France, or your EU equivalent), director’s ID, a euro IBAN/BIC, beneficial-ownership register extract, and an intra-EU VAT number. Cdiscount only accepts professional sellers — private individuals cannot open an account.

Step 2

Create your seller account

Register at marketplace.cdiscount.com: application form, supporting documents, account validation. The professional subscription costs €39.99/month excl. VAT, with no time commitment, no setup fee, and unlimited product listings.

Step 3

Publish your catalog

Step 4

Sell and get paid

Cdiscount collects customer payments and transfers your balance (minus commission) by bank transfer every 10 days on average. Keep complaints below 1% and on-time delivery above 99% to stay in good standing.

Cdiscount commission rates by category

Commission is calculated on the sale price incl. VAT + shipping. Last verified: July 2026.

CategoryNew productsUsed / refurbished
TVs, computers, tablets, printers5%7%
Phones and smartphones7%9%
Large appliances, game consoles8%10%
Small appliances10%10%
Tech/IT accessories, DIY12%14%
All other categories (fashion, home, toys…)15%17%
Jewelry (excl. glasses and watches)20%22%

Why sell on Cdiscount?

The most profitable French channel after Amazon — with far less competition.

19 million monthly visitors

Cdiscount is one of the most-visited e-commerce sites in France, giving sellers direct access to continental Europe’s second-largest e-commerce market.

Cdiscount à Volonté program

2 million loyalty subscribers (the local equivalent of Amazon Prime) who buy 4–5× more often. Products eligible for fast delivery capture this premium traffic.

Low commissions on electronics

5–8% on TVs, computers, smartphones, and appliances — among the lowest rates in Europe, versus roughly 7–15% on Amazon in the same categories.

Nearly all categories accepted

Culture, appliances, fashion, groceries… Cdiscount is less restrictive than Amazon about categories, making it a strong channel for diversified catalogs.

Octopia Fulfillment

Outsource logistics to the group’s 500,000 m² of warehouses (storage ≈ €15/m³/month). Fast delivery, better visibility, and access to loyalty subscribers.

Less competition than Amazon.fr
